1. Automated Exterior Defibrillator (AED)
An AED is a mobile gadget that can assess heart rhythms and deliver an electrical shock if needed. It's important in situations of unexpected heart arrest.
- Benefits of AEDs: Quick access to an AED significantly enhances survival rates. Where to Discover AEDs: Numerous public locations in Australia are geared up with AEDs, including shopping malls and schools.
How to Utilize an AED? Making use of an AED is uncomplicated:
Turn on the device. Attach pads to the person's bare chest. Follow voice motivates for evaluation and shock delivery.2.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Masks and Barriers
These devices shield both the rescuer and target during mouth-to-mouth resuscitation.
- Types of Masks: Pocket masks with one-way valves are prominent choices.

Understanding CPR Techniques
Knowing just how to carry out CPR successfully can considerably influence its success rate:
7. How to Do CPR?
CPR entails upper body compressions and rescue breaths:
- Compression Depth: The correct compression deepness for grownups has to do with 5-6 cm.
Table: Compression Deepness Guidelines
|Age Group|Compression Depth|| ------------------|------------------|| Adults|5-6 centimeters|| Children (1-8)|4-5 cm|| Babies (<< 1 year)|3-4 cm|</p>
8. Baby Mouth-to-mouth Resuscitation Technique
This technique varies significantly from grown-up procedures due to the fragility of babies:
- Use two fingers for compressions at a deepness of about 3-4 cm.

FAQs
Q1: Exactly how typically must I refresh my CPR training?
It's advisable to freshen your abilities each to 2 years because of updates in guidelines or techniques.
Q2: Can anybody execute CPR?
Yes! Anybody can carry out hands-only mouth-to-mouth resuscitation despite their accreditation status; however, experienced people will be extra effective.
Q3: What's the distinction between adult and infant CPR?
The major distinction depends on compression depth and cpr training in melbourne method made use of; grown-up compressions are much deeper than infant compressions because of dimension differences.
Q4: Do I require unique tools for executing baby CPR?
Not necessarily-- typical emergency treatment packages are sufficient; however, understanding concerning correct methods is crucial.
Q5: Is it needed to utilize rescue breaths throughout CPR?
While hands-only compression has actually been revealed efficient for adults experiencing out-of-hospital heart attacks, rescue breaths continue to be important during specific scenarios like drowning events or pediatric emergencies.
